This image depicts a historical exhibition room within the **National School of Arts 'Prof. Veselin Stoyanov' in Shumen, Bulgaria**, formerly known as the State Pedagogical School 'Dragan Tsankov'. The room features white walls and a white ceiling with exposed structural beams and a rectangular fluorescent light fixture. The floor is covered with light brown parquet. In the foreground, several light-colored wooden tables with dark legs are arranged, extending from left to right, accompanied by wooden chairs with patterned upholstered seats. Along the rear wall, three prominent vertical exhibition panels are displayed, with a fourth partially visible on the far left. These panels have a woodgrain background, an orange-red header, and feature numerous black-and-white historical photographs, documents, and Bulgarian text. The panel headings translate to "Establishment," "Development," and "The Benefactor," respectively, indicating a chronological narrative of the school's history. Beneath each main exhibition panel are glass display cases with wooden bases, containing various artifacts, including framed documents, certificates, and a framed portrait of a man in the "Development" section. Between the "Development" and "The Benefactor" panels, a dark green vertical display board is mounted, showcasing several small historical objects or tools. To the right of "The Benefactor" panel, a tall, wooden grandfather-style pendulum clock with a white face and black Roman numerals stands on the floor. No individuals are present in the scene.
